Output 33053dfa29e88c6d2919a8404c24d2aa3567452c5462b7f467d2225ebab76783:3

value
533199
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8be70fe57c363e8d431ef5e4d9e9dddf3218fb2 OP_EQUAL
address
3H5FasSEnfUsTSGqB9Zd6h5hGyFXmZUJ9Q
transaction
33053dfa29e88c6d2919a8404c24d2aa3567452c5462b7f467d2225ebab76783
spent
true